There is 1 home care agency in Denison, Iowa. The mean cost per day for in-home care in Iowa is approximately $176, with costs ranging between $128 and $280 daily. On a per month basis, this equates to a median expense of $5,280, with costs ranging from about $3,840 to $8,400. The mean yearly cost is $50,771, which is greater than the national average of $45,188.
Denison is a small city in the State of Iowa. It is located in Crawford County. The city has a total population of 9,838, with 1,020,762 inhabitants in the encompassing metropolitan area. Residents over the age of 55 represent about 24% of the population.
The SeniorScore™ for Denison is 64. The average home price in the city is $154,500, which is somewhat higher than the state average of $153,000. Denison also has an average unemployment rate of about 5.47%. The city's average household income is $45,000 ($20,000 per person), compared to an average of $52,000 for the state of Iowa.
Denison has extreme mean temperatures, with cold winters and mildly warm summers. The area receives low levels of precipitation annually. Denison has moderate air quality ratings in comparison to similarly-sized cities.
